Asmait will be cooking the following Ethiopian delicacies:


TIKKIL GOMEN ( ጥቅል ጎመን ) : Braised cabbage cooked with potatoes and carrots, rendered with complex flavors by the herbs it is cooked with. [Vegan]
MISSIR WOT ( ምሥር ወጥ ) : A spicy lentil stew, slow cooked to achieve the warm complex flavors infused with the famous Ethiopian Berbere spice. [Vegan]
KIKA WOT: A mild lentil stew, slow cooked with Ethiopian herbs and spices. [Vegan]
DELOTE: A flavorful mushroom dish lightly spiced with jalapeno. [Vegan]
TIMATIM SELATA ( ቲማቲም ሰላጣ ) : Tomato salad. [Vegan]
KUNAFA: shredded phyllo dough with ricotta cheese and honey on top. [Dairy and gluten]
All dishes are served with injera bread [Gluten]
